Katonah Man Accused of Shoplifting at the Palisades Center Mall

Clarkstown police said a store staffer was hurt in a struggle during the incident.

Justin Headley, 26, faces charges of robbery 2nd (felony), assault 2nd (felony), petit larceny (misdemeanor), possession of burglar tools (misdemeanor) and criminal possession of stolen property 5th (misdemeanor) connected to an incident at the Palisades Center Mall.

Clarkstown police said they were called to the H&M at the mall at 8:55 p.m. March 6 for a report of shoplifting. Store staff told police a loss-prevention employee saw a man take clothes from the racks, put them in a bag and leave the store. When he did, two employees tried to stop him and a physical struggle ensued.

Headley, of Katonah, was taken into custody by police, who said that one of the employees, a 30-year-old West Nyack man, may have a broken finger.

The stolen merchandise was valued at $255.60.

Headley was arraigned in Clarkstown Justice Court, where bail was set at $50,000. He was transported to the Rockland County Jail, police said.
